Polischuk's two medals lead Cougars on Day 2

Janine Polischuk led the way for the University of Regina’s track & field teams during Day 2 of the CIS Championships on Friday, scoring a silver medal in the long jump and a bronze in the 60-metre hurdles.

Polischuk, who was named the CIS Field Athlete of the Year for the second consecutive season on Saturday, started off the day with a record-breaking performance in the 60-metre hurdles. The fifth-year Cougar’s time of 8.62 seconds was good enough for a bronze medal and also broke the U of R’s record in the event. Polischuk also won a silver medal in the long jump with a leap of 5.71 metres.

Caitlin Fowler scored the only other team points of the day for the U of R’s women’s team, finishing in seventh place in the shot put with a toss of 12.49 metres to collect two points for the Cougars.

Justin Baker won the lone medal of the day for the men’s team, securing a bronze medal in the 60-metre hurdles with a time of 8.34 seconds to score six team points for the Cougars. Jeremy Eckert, who was named the CIS Male Rookie of the Year on Thursday, cleared the bar at 2.01 metres in the high jump to claim fourth place in the event and five team points.

Kelly Wiebe also scored a team point for the Cougars in the 3000-metre run, finishing in eighth place with a time of 8:47.76.

With one day left in the three-day competition, the U of R’s women’s team sits in eighth place with 25 points and the men’s team is in 11th place with 12 points.

The third and final day of the national meet begins on Saturday at 12:00 p.m. Eastern time.
